Transaction 75637bf09e2db433085346c5749a6e581561a07a08a02370ab87836ba07f7662

1 Input
2 Outputs
  • 75637bf09e2db433085346c5749a6e581561a07a08a02370ab87836ba07f7662:0
  • value  907089
    address  3EvtzcNJZYZWTK7VUF9WaddsbYiNv3PnsB
  • 75637bf09e2db433085346c5749a6e581561a07a08a02370ab87836ba07f7662:1
  • value  1897
    address  3GPU4WMo6DuNqhYHao6d612YJP8prishPx